Outline of Final Research Achievements

In 2009, we evaluated the committed effective dose for Japanese adults due to food ingestion was 0.80mSv. This result was based on the radioactivity concentrations of 238U, 232Th, 226Ra, 210Pb, 210Po, 90Sr, 137Cs and 239+240Pu in foodstuffs.
After the Fukushima Nuclear accident , there has been an urgent need to evaluate the committed effective dose for children.We focused on schoollunch. Samples were collected quarterly at 11 nursely schools and 2 elementary schools from 11 local regions.We collected prepared lunch samples, not foodstuffs.The committed effective dose was evaluated by using the radioactivity concentrations in samples. The evaluated radionuclides were 90Sr, 137Cs, 134Cs, 232Th, 238U, 226Ra, 210Pb, 210Po, and 239+240Pu. 134Cs originated from Fukushima power plant was detected in the samples, however, no significant increase of dose due to Fukushima accident was found. The committed effective due to food intake was dominated by natural nuclides mainly consist of 210Po.
